The The Hamptons (Long Island) Appellation, located in New York State, is part of the prestigious American Viticultural Areas (AVA) on the east coast of the United States. This wine region benefits from a unique maritime climate due to its proximity to the Atlantic Ocean, providing warm summers and moderate winters, ideal for grape cultivation.
The terroirs of The Hamptons AVA are known for their sandy, well-drained soils, which are conducive to producing elegant and balanced wines. The widely grown grape varieties include Merlot, Chardonnay, and Cabernet Franc, enabling the creation of red wines rich in aromas and white wines with a distinctive mineral profile.
